Middle Littleton Tithe Barn, Worcestershire

Middle Littleton Tithe Barn is a 14th-century tithe barn in the village of Middle Littleton, Worcestershire. The barn is constructed of a mixture of Blue Lias and Cotswold stones, with a stone tile roof. It was originally built for Evesham Abbey. It is in the care of the National Trust. It is within the council area of Wychavon (Worcestershire).
Historic England Grade I Listed 1350092.
